Specialized Stumpjumper EVO Comp Alloy 29″ Mountain Bike 2023 With a lightweight and tough M5 aluminium frame at its core, the Specialized Stumpjumper EVO Comp Alloy 29″ Mountain Bike provides an abundance of reactivity up or down the gnarliest trails. The rear suspension format of the frame includes advanced kinematics, a refined leverage rate and a plush FOX FLOAT X Performance, Rx Trail Tune rear damping unit to deliver sensitivity over ripples, excellent mid-stroke support and big-hit compliance over the nastiest rocks and roots. Additionally, the suspension design possesses excellent anti-squat characteristics to reduce bob when the power is laid down on steep ascents. A FOX FLOAT 36 Rhythm fork complements the frame, donating generous and plush levels of suspension to ensure heightened control and comfort when the going is rapid and rugged. The geometry is long, low, and slack with a short offset fork and a steeper seat tube angle to position the rider ideally for the wildly varying nature of modern trail riding. This geometry can be tweaked by the three-position headset cup and the horst link chip at the rear of the frame, altering the head angle and bottom bracket height, respectively, according to the trail demands. Solid and lively alloy wheels are propelled by a slick-shifting SRAM NX Eagle 12-speed gear setup that boasts a tremendous range of ratios for any terrain. Stopping duties are carried out with accuracy and power by the hydraulic disc brakes, while a dropper post is an essential addition to the build, getting the saddle out of the way during the most dare-devil descents.
